Why Amuneal Stands Apart (And Why That Matters for Your Space)

Amuneal isn’t just another name in the closet system catalog. Founded in Brooklyn in 1946, this family-run manufacturer pioneered cold-rolled steel shelving long before “modular” became a buzzword. Their systems are engineered—not assembled—with tolerances measured in thousandths of an inch. That precision translates directly to how your space feels: no wobble, no sag, no guesswork.

Unlike many off-the-shelf solutions, Amuneal shelving is designed for lifetime adaptability. Pegs are spaced at precise 1″ intervals (not 2″ or 3″), allowing micro-adjustments as your needs evolve—from baby bottles to board games to vintage cookbooks. Their signature 14-gauge steel is 3x thicker than standard wire shelving—and tested to hold up to 150 lbs per linear foot on fixed shelves, and 85 lbs on adjustable ones (per NAPO load-testing standards).

But here’s what most guides skip: Amuneal doesn’t sell direct to consumers. You won’t find it on Amazon, Wayfair, or even their own e-commerce site. That’s intentional. Because how your system performs depends not just on the hardware—but on how it’s specified, configured, and anchored.

Style Meets Substance: Designing Your Amuneal System With Intention

Amuneal isn’t about “matching your decor”—it’s about supporting your daily rhythm. That means choosing finishes, depths, and accessories based on how you move through your space, not just how it looks in a photo.

Match Finish to Function (Not Just Aesthetic)

  • Matte Black Steel: Ideal for high-traffic areas (mudrooms, garages). Resists fingerprints and hides minor scuffs. Requires zero polishing.
  • Stainless Steel (Brushed #4 finish): Best for kitchens and pantries. FDA-compliant surface; wipes clean with vinegar + water. Slight sheen reflects light—great for dim basements or narrow hallways.
  • White Epoxy-Coated: Popular in kids’ rooms and home offices. Non-porous, hypoallergenic, and pairs beautifully with clear storage bins (we recommend IRIS USA Weathertight 18-gallon totes for toy rotation).

Depth Decisions: What Fits Your Life (Not Just Your Wall)

Standard Amuneal shelf depths range from 10″ to 24″—but the “right” depth depends on your items’ center of gravity:

“A 16″ shelf feels generous for folded sweaters—but becomes unstable for tall, narrow items like cereal boxes or wine bottles. We always advise testing with your actual objects before finalizing. Tape off the depth on your wall with painter’s tape, load it, and watch how it behaves over 24 hours.”
— Elena R., NAPO-CPO & Amuneal Certified Specifier since 2016
  • 10″–12″: Perfect for spices, toiletries, office supplies. Paired with clear acrylic dividers, creates instant visual calm.
  • 16″: The sweet spot for folded clothes, books, and most kitchen staples. Holds 4–6 standard mason jars side-by-side.
  • 20″–24″: Reserved for bulk storage (pet food, holiday décor) or double-hang closet rods (with 36″ total vertical clearance for jackets).

People Also Ask: Quick Answers to Your Top Questions

Does Amuneal sell direct to consumers?
No—they work exclusively through authorized dealers, showrooms, and certified professionals to ensure proper specification and installation.
Can I install Amuneal shelving myself?
Freestanding units (like the Loft Tower) are DIY-friendly. Wall-mounted systems require stud mapping, torque-calibrated anchors, and ADA/fire-code compliance—best left to certified installers.
How long does Amuneal take to ship?
Standard lead time is 3–5 weeks from order confirmation. Rush options (2-week delivery) available for 15% premium—subject to component availability.
Do Amuneal shelves work with other brands’ bins or baskets?
Yes—most standard 12-gallon totes (like IRIS or Rubbermaid) fit seamlessly. For optimal glide and stability, we recommend Amuneal’s proprietary basket weave (16-gauge, 0.5″ mesh opening).
Is Amuneal worth the investment vs. IKEA PAX or Elfa?
Yes—if you value lifetime durability, weight capacity (150 lbs/linear ft vs. Elfa’s 100 lbs), and precision adjustability (1″ peg spacing vs. Elfa’s 2″). PAX offers great value; Amuneal offers heirloom-grade resilience.
Can Amuneal be used in rental apartments?
Absolutely. Freestanding towers, tension-mounted units, and over-door systems require zero permanent modification—and retain full resale value.
